Introduction to Nutropin and Its Uses
Nutropin, a brand name for recombinant human growth hormone (somatropin), is commonly prescribed to treat growth failure in children and adolescents, as well as growth hormone deficiency in adults. Its role in stimulating growth and cell reproduction has made it a vital tool in endocrinology. However, its impact on metabolic processes, particularly blood sugar levels, is a critical consideration for patients, especially those at risk for or managing diabetes.
The Link Between Nutropin and Blood Sugar Levels
Nutropin's influence on blood sugar levels stems from its ability to affect insulin sensitivity and glucose metabolism. Research indicates that growth hormone can lead to insulin resistance, a condition where the body's cells do not respond effectively to insulin, thereby increasing blood sugar levels. This effect is particularly significant for American males, who may have a higher predisposition to metabolic syndrome and type 2 diabetes due to lifestyle and genetic factors.
Understanding Insulin Resistance and Diabetes Risk
Insulin resistance is a precursor to type 2 diabetes, a condition that has been on the rise among American males. When Nutropin is introduced into the treatment regimen, it is essential to monitor blood sugar levels closely. The hormone's impact on insulin sensitivity can exacerbate the risk of developing diabetes, making it crucial for patients to be aware of and manage this risk proactively.
Strategies for Managing Blood Sugar Levels While on Nutropin
For American males using Nutropin, managing blood sugar levels involves a multifaceted approach. Regular monitoring of blood glucose is the first step, allowing for timely adjustments in diet, exercise, and medication. A balanced diet that emphasizes whole grains, lean proteins, and a variety of fruits and vegetables can help stabilize blood sugar levels. Additionally, engaging in regular physical activity can improve insulin sensitivity, counteracting the effects of Nutropin on glucose metabolism.
The Role of Healthcare Providers in Monitoring and Management
Healthcare providers play a pivotal role in managing the diabetes risk associated with Nutropin use. Regular check-ups and blood tests are essential to track changes in blood sugar levels and overall metabolic health. Providers may also recommend adjustments to the Nutropin dosage or the introduction of diabetes medications if necessary. Open communication between patients and their healthcare team is vital to effectively manage this risk.
